diff --git a/opm/simulators/wells/PerfData.cpp b/opm/simulators/wells/PerfData.cpp index bbf61c9c1..45c9b0b03 100644 --- a/opm/simulators/wells/PerfData.cpp +++ b/opm/simulators/wells/PerfData.cpp @@ -49,6 +49,10 @@ std::size_t PerfData::size() const { return this->pressure.size(); } +bool PerfData::empty() const { + return this->pressure.empty(); +} + bool PerfData::try_assign(const PerfData& other) { if (this->size() != other.size()) return false; diff --git a/opm/simulators/wells/PerfData.hpp b/opm/simulators/wells/PerfData.hpp index 637ab1bb0..70497b3d9 100644 --- a/opm/simulators/wells/PerfData.hpp +++ b/opm/simulators/wells/PerfData.hpp @@ -34,6 +34,7 @@ private: public: PerfData(std::size_t num_perf, bool injector_, std::size_t num_phases); std::size_t size() const; + bool empty() const; bool try_assign(const PerfData& other);